Key ingredients with descriptions of AVN Dhanwantaram Tablets

  • Ela: traditional carminative used in classical Ayurvedic texts.
  • Visva: historically mentioned for its mild warming properties.
  • Abhaya: valued in Ayurveda for gentle supporting action.
  • Ajaji: noted in scriptures as a balancing herb for Vata.
  • Brihati: praised for its harmonizing effect on tissues.
  • Arya: referenced in old manuscripts for calming potency.
  • Jirakam: widely known as a digestive aid and carminative.
  • Jinoshanam: traditionally used for soothing nerve discomfort.
  • Bhunimba: appears in folk remedies for mild detox support.
  • Rudraksham: valued in classical formulas for its nervine tone.
  • Suradaru: described in texts for gentle warming and balancing.
  • Karpura: camphor known in Ayurveda for its stimulating scent.
  • Karigudha: mentioned for its supportive action on Vata.
  • Jirakakvatham Q.S.: a traditional digestive preparation.
  • Himambu Q.S.: ancient mineral lavana used in classical recipes.

How to use AVN Dhanwantaram Tablets

Take 1 tablet early morning at 06H00 and 1 tablet evening at 18H00 on an empty stomach with warm water. Or as directed by your vaidya
